📣 Conseils aux voyageurs
Canada is known for its vast, naturally beautiful, and multicultural landscapes, including extensive forests, numerous lakes, the Rocky Mountains, the Prairies, and three oceanic coasts. It is the world's second-largest country.
- New Year's Day (Jan 1) is a major national holiday.
- Other recognized national holidays include Family Day (3rd Monday in February), Victoria Day (Last Monday in May), and often Good Friday and Easter Monday.
- Local observance dates and names may vary across provinces.
- While largely secular, cultural sensitivities related to identity and religion are present.
- The country's vast size means specific local customs should be researched for accuracy.
- When visiting a private home, remove your shoes unless told otherwise. Be mindful of regional sensitivities, especially regarding Quebec. Respect the diverse cultures and history of Indigenous peoples (First Nations, Métis, Inuit) by using specific, preferred terminology. Generally, Canada is polite, but understanding its diverse cultural and historical sensitivities is important.
À propos de ce jour férié
St. Stephen's Day commemorates Saint Stephen, the first Christian martyr. Observance varies: Western Christianity celebrates it on December 26th (marking the second day of Christmastide), while Eastern Orthodox churches observe it on December 27th (corresponding to January 9th on the Gregorian calendar).
